Description

The "Food Science Training" course delves deeply into the interdisciplinary fields of food science, food safety, dietetics, and nutrition. Learners will examine the structure and function of nutrients, food composition, and the biological and chemical processes involved in food preparation and preservation. Topics such as food safety standards, risk assessment, foodborne pathogens, and food hygiene practices are covered to ensure a solid grounding in maintaining safe food environments.

The course integrates the core concepts of dietetics and nutrition to understand how food impacts health and wellbeing. Students will explore dietary guidelines, nutritional labeling, meal planning, and nutritional assessment. Food science modules will cover food technology, product development, and the interaction of food components during processing.

Emphasis is placed on the importance of food safety measures in protecting consumer health, and the principles of dietetics in managing nutrition-related conditions. Through the lens of food science, participants will investigate the innovations in food production and how nutrition science supports healthier food choices. The course further discusses quality control methods, the role of biotechnology in food science, and the regulatory landscape surrounding food safety.

By connecting food science with nutrition and dietetics, the training provides a complete understanding of the food system from production to consumption. Learners will be equipped with knowledge about the critical roles of food safety and nutrition in promoting public health and preventing disease.
